Intel Core i3-4150 The Division Benchmarks - Can Core i3-4150 Run The Division?

Entry-level Desktop processor released in 2014 with 2 cores and 4 threads. With base clock at 3.5GHz, max speed at 3.5GHz, and a 54W power rating. Core i3-4150 is based on the Haswell Refresh 22nm family and part of the Core i3 series.
